They then went on to review how to incorporate Halloween in speech therapy sessions to work on: receptive language, expressive language, articulation, social skills and literacy activities. Maria suggested working on initiating questions with topics related to Halloween such as "what's your favorite type of candy?". She also talked about a sequencing activity such as "how to get a lot of candy on Halloween". Deb shared her idea of using a Pun-kin and having the students say, listen to and interpret jokes.
